车床模拟编程代码是什么
-
车床模拟编程代码是用于模拟车床加工操作的编程代码。在车床加工过程中,为了准确控制工件的加工轨迹和加工参数,我们需要先进行模拟编程,以确定加工路径和参数的正确性。车床模拟编程代码一般包括以下几个方面的内容:
-
加工轨迹:包括车刀在加工过程中的移动路径和速度。根据工件的形状和加工要求,通过指定刀具的起点、终点和加工速度,来确定刀具的加工轨迹。
-
加工参数:包括加工速度、进给量、切削深度等参数。这些参数直接影响加工的效果和质量。通过在编程代码中指定这些参数,可以准确控制工件的加工过程。
-
刀具选择:根据不同的加工任务和工件材料,选择合适的刀具。在模拟编程代码中,需要指定所使用的刀具的类型、尺寸和刃口参数,以确保刀具能够正确执行加工操作。
-
必要的缓冲区和安全距离:在车床加工过程中,由于车刀的移动速度和工件的复杂形状,可能会出现碰撞或者超出加工范围的情况。为了避免这种情况的发生,模拟编程代码中需要定义必要的缓冲区和安全距离,以确保加工过程中的安全性和可靠性。
总之,在车床模拟编程代码中,需要对加工轨迹、加工参数、刀具选择和安全距离等方面进行合理的设置和控制,以确保工件能够按照预期的方式正确加工出来。这样可以大大提高车床加工的效率和质量。
1年前 -
-
车床模拟编程代码是一种用于模拟车床操作和程序运行的代码。它是用于虚拟车床系统的一种编程语言,通过编写代码来创建模型、定义工艺参数和操作指令,从而实现对车床加工过程的模拟。
以下是车床模拟编程代码的几个重要方面和示例:
-
定义模型:车床模拟编程代码可以用于定义被加工材料的几何形状和尺寸。例如,可以使用代码创建一个圆柱体模型,并指定其直径和长度。
-
定义工艺参数:车床模拟编程代码还可以用于定义工艺参数,如切削速度、进给速度和切削深度等。这些参数对于控制车床的加工过程至关重要,通过调整参数,可以实现不同的加工效果。
-
编写操作指令:车床模拟编程代码还可以用于编写操作指令,以控制车床实际加工过程中的各个环节。例如,可以使用代码编写启动车床的指令、调整刀具位置的指令以及完成切削操作的指令等。
-
运行程序:编写完成的车床模拟编程代码可以被加载到虚拟车床系统中,并通过调用相应的函数或方法来执行。系统会根据代码中定义的模型、工艺参数和操作指令,模拟车床的运行过程,并输出相应的结果。
-
分析加工过程:车床模拟编程代码还可以用于分析加工过程中的各个环节,以评估加工效果和进行优化。通过观察代码模拟的加工结果,可以确定是否需要调整工艺参数或改进操作方法,从而提高加工效率和质量。
总之,车床模拟编程代码是一种用于模拟车床操作和程序运行的编程语言。它通过定义模型、工艺参数和操作指令来实现对车床加工过程的模拟,并可以用于分析加工效果和进行优化。
1年前 -
-
车床模拟编程是指使用计算机软件对车床加工过程进行模拟,以验证程序的正确性和优化加工效率。编程代码是通过编写特定语言的代码,用来描述加工过程和参数的。
在车床模拟编程中,常用的编程语言包括G代码和M代码。G代码用于描述加工运动轨迹和速度等信息,而M代码用于控制机床的辅助功能,如开启冷却液、切换刀具等。
在编写车床模拟编程代码时,需要按照以下步骤进行:
-
定义工件和加工操作:确定需要加工的工件形状、尺寸和加工方式,如车削、铣削、钻削等。
-
设置刀具和切削参数:选择适合的刀具,并设置合适的切削速度、进给速度、切削深度等参数。
-
编写G代码:使用G代码编写加工程序,描述加工路径、运动速度、切削深度、余量等信息。例如,G01表示直线进给,G02和G03表示圆弧插补。
-
编写M代码:根据加工需要,编写M代码控制机床的辅助功能,如开启刀具冷却液、换刀等操作。
-
调试和验证:使用车床模拟软件加载编写的程序,在虚拟环境中模拟加工过程,并进行调试和验证。通过观察模拟加工过程,可以检查程序的正确性和优化加工参数。
总结:车床模拟编程代码是通过编写G代码和M代码来描述车床加工过程的。编写代码时需要定义工件和加工操作,设置刀具和切削参数,编写G代码和M代码,并最终通过模拟加工验证程序的正确性和优化加工效率。
1年前 -